Leading theologian Graham Ward presents a stimulating series of reflections on Christ and contemporary culture.
  Takes as its starting point Niebuhr   s famous volume on    Christ and Culture    published in the 1970s    
  Explores representations of Christ from sources as diverse as the New Testament and twentieth–century continental philosophy    
  Considers Christ and culture in the light of contemporary categories such as the body, gender, desire, politics and the sublime    
  Develops an original and imaginative Christology rooted in Scriptural exegesis and concerned with today   s cultural issues    
  The author has been described as    the most visionary theologian of his generation   .
